Notice of Meeting of Owners under Part XVIII of the Native Land Act, 1909.

THE Maori Land Board for the Waikato-Maniapoto Maori Land District hereby notifies that a meeting of the owners of Hauturu West 2B, Section 4 (part), will be held, in pursuance of Part XVIII of the Native Land Act, 1909, at Te Kuiti on Friday, the 6th day of August, 1920, at 10 o’clock in the forenoon, for the purpose of considering the following proposed resolution:—

“That part of the said block, containing 432 acres, be sold to the Crown for the sum of £1 10s. per acre.”

Dated at Auckland this 16th day of July, 1920.

M. GILFEDDER, President.

Notice of Meeting of Owners under Part XVIII of the Native Land Act, 1909.

THE Maori Land Board for the Tokerau Maori Land District hereby notifies that a meeting of the owners of Maunganui No. 2 will be held, in pursuance of Part XVIII of the Native Land Act, 1909, at Ohaeawai on Tuesday, the 24th day of August, 1920, at 2 o’clock in the afternoon, for the purpose of considering the following proposed resolution:—

“That the said land be sold to Murdock Donald Fraser, of Whangarei, for the sum of 17s. 6d. per acre, and that the said Murdock Donald Fraser shall pay survey costs and all other liens in respect of the said land.”

Dated at Auckland this 19th day of July, 1920.

A. G. HOLLAND, President.
